Transaction 04ddd7ab205d30517a21f924bdc7c52c1c72dc29b756d0172f846a2a3b1384d5
1 Input
1 Output
-
04ddd7ab205d30517a21f924bdc7c52c1c72dc29b756d0172f846a2a3b1384d5:0
- value
- 414820000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 589732d2683022d36a6a157b8b24876094fb74ed OP_EQUAL
- address
- 39mSWt8bhJEkszXbc69y22wrA1CPacmBWy